Crafting Considerations & Where to Use Carefully
As an experienced maker, I always note where a design asset might need a slight adjustment. For the Kids Coloring Animal Kitty Vector, pay attention to:
- Very Small Cutting Details: If you shrink it down for tiny planner stickers, some internal features might become too fine for clean vinyl cutting.
- Thin Lines: While the outlines are generally robust, test cuts on intricate areas before committing to a large batch of products.
- Crowded Compositions: If you layer it with many other elements, its simple charm could get lost. Let it breathe as a main feature.
- Low-Contrast Colors: For sublimation or print, ensure your color choices are bold enough to make the kitty pop on your final product.
Essential Practical Notes Before You Sell
Before using any graphic for customer orders, your due diligence saves time and materials. Here’s my checklist for this SVG:
- Test the File Before Selling: Always make a physical sample. Cut it, print it, sublimate it.
- Check SVG Line Integrity: Open it in your vector program (like Adobe Illustrator) and ensure all paths are closed and clean.
- Preview PNG Transparency: If a PNG is included, check that the background is truly transparent for overlay use.
- Confirm Resolution for Sublimation: Resize it to your product dimensions and ensure it doesn’t pixelate.
- Test Colors on White & Dark Products: How does it look on a dark shirt vs. a light mug? You may need to add a background layer.
- Place It on Real Mockups: Use mockup templates to visualize the final product for your Etsy shop or creative marketplace listings.
- Pair with Complementary Fonts: This playful kitty pairs beautifully with a rounded sans-serif or a casual handwritten font for personalization.
- Confirm Commercial Licensing: Absolutely verify the license terms before using it for your handmade business products or print-on-demand.
